The price for a wrap can be all over the map. It comes down to the quality of the material and the installer. I would only use Avery or 3M material as they are the best. In Vancouver it's about 5k for a full wrap. I got mine done for $3300 plus tax.

To install a wrap correctly the car must get pulled apart so you can get the film to wrap around all the corners and reduce the chance of the material lifting. I also had all my lights tinted at the same time. The rear "turbo" emblem was plasti dipped gloss black to match the wheels....
